SEP 01: Deputy Commissioner Ramban, Mohammad Alyas Khan, along with senior officials, inspected the Karoal-Maitra-Gool Road at Batti to assess damages caused by the recent floods in the Chenab River. The vital road stretch had been washed away, disrupting connectivity to several key areas.

The inspection team included Commander 11 Sector RR Chanderkote, SSP Arun Gupta, ADC VarunJeet Singh Charak, and PD NHAI Shubam Yadav. They jointly explored feasible options to restore the road link, while ensuring safety and speed in execution.

Recognizing the strategic significance of this route, the Army was called in to take immediate measures for restoring traffic. The Karoal-Maitra-Gool Road serves as a lifeline, providing access to Sub-Division Gool, important areas of Tehsil Ramban, and several national projects including the Railway line and Sawalkote Hydro Project. Officials stressed that disruption of this connectivity impacts both local residents and crucial developmental works.

Deputy Commissioner Khan directed all concerned departments to coordinate closely and provide every possible support to the Army in restoration efforts. He reiterated that the administration is committed to minimizing hardships faced by the public while safeguarding progress on national infrastructure projects.

Local residents expressed hope that the swift intervention would restore vital connectivity at the earliest, ensuring both essential supplies and continuity of developmental initiatives in the region.
